-
Fototrend
Új hozzászólás Aktív témák
-
nagyúr
-
instantwater
addikt
válasz samujózsi #13544 üzenetére
Áruld már el, hogy hány útvonaltervező program van a piacon, hány gráfelméletben jártas programozóra van szükségük az algoritmus fejlesztéséhez, és mely országokban vannak ezek a cégek?
Szerintem ez választ ad a kérdésedre.
Még a Google Maps vagy Waze, stb csapatokban sem mindenki az útvonaltervező algoritmuson dolgozik.
Amúgy persze, kell a matek, és a logika, de a mai napig nem kérdezte senki, hogy a képzeletbeli számokat hogyan tudnánk felhasználni profittermelésre. Azt viszont igen, hogy hogyan lehet gyorsabbá tenni a kódot, vagy gyorsabban, könnyebben fejleszthetővé.
Több olyan csapatban is dolgoztam ahol diplomás programozó juniorok voltak, a kód pedig egy őskáosz volt.
Tudod hol kell az orrvéreztetős matek? A 3D játék motor tervezésnél, titkosításnál, hibajavításnál, tömörítésnél, bizonyos tipusú kereséseknél, útvonaltervezésnél.
Az egyetem dolga ezeket az alapokat megadni, de kicsit túl nagy hangsúlyt fektetnek a matekra, és nem eleget a karbantartható kód írási skillekre.
[ Szerkesztve ]
-
Ispy
veterán
válasz samujózsi #13549 üzenetére
Az igazság megint valahol félúton lesz, az sem igaz, hogy egyáltalán nem kell, meg az se, hogy az ami most megy szükséges minimum lenne. A logikus gondolkodást meg nem csak a matematikán kersztül lehet tanítani, legalább is nem úgy, ahogy azt a magyar oktatás csinálja.
Btw nagyon sok függ attól is ki miben mit akar programozni, én az elmúlt 20 évben nem találkoztam olyannal a munkám során, ahol egy középiskolai matematikánál komolyabb dologra lett volna szükség. Mondjuk én az egyetemet is elkumantottam, szóval lehet nem releváns a véleményem.
Amiben én a felsőfokú képzés lényegét látnám (ha ilyen lenne), hogy megtanít az önnállóságra, problémamegoldásra, önfejlesztésre. Mert ezek manapság nem csak az informatikában szükséges skillek. Így aki alapból ilyen, annak mindegy, hogy járt-e egyetemre, aki meg nem, annak mindegy hány diplomát seggelt be.
"Debugging is like being the detective in a crime movie where you're also the murderer."
-
Ispy
veterán
válasz samujózsi #13552 üzenetére
Pedig szerintem ritka az a kivétel, ahol az egyetem a papíron kívül add némi pluszt és ez sajnos az egyetemek módszereit minősíti. Lehet ez jól is csinálni, van rá sok példa szerte a világban, nálunk egy frissen végzett egyetemistára a kutyámat sem bíznám rá, nemhogy egy komoly felelőséggel járó feladatot. Mondjuk lehet rossz egyetemistákkal találkoztam, nem reprezentatív a mintám.
Mondjuk egy játék motorján nem tudom hányan dolgozhatnak érdemben, de nem hiszem, hogy túl sok embernek van joga ott kódokat írni/módosítani és azok sem most jöttek az egyetemről. Ha meg az ember végigmássza a ranglétrát, akkor az a tudás megerősődik, amire tényleg szükség van, amire meg nincs az elvész, persze előre nehéz megmondani kinek mi fog kelleni. De nem is az a baj, hogy mit tanítanak meg, hanem az, hogy mit nem.
[ Szerkesztve ]
"Debugging is like being the detective in a crime movie where you're also the murderer."
-
Silεncε
őstag
válasz samujózsi #13552 üzenetére
Nálunk azok a matektárgyak, amiknek már értelme is lett volna (linalg például, amire az említett graf is épül) nem is voltak kötelezők, helyette volt kötelező absztrakt algebra, amikról a tanárok mondták nekünk, hogy lóf@sz értelme sincs infósként megtanulni.
[ Szerkesztve ]
-
Ispy
veterán
válasz samujózsi #13565 üzenetére
Nem felesleges, csak nem ad annyi pluszt, mint ahogyan azt sokan gondolják. De persze, ha lehet tolni kell, amíg van rá lehetőség.
Én például az angollal vagyok úgy, hogy egyszerűen nem használom, ezért nem is erőltetem, annyit tudok, hogy nem sóznak rám krumpli helyett egy zsíráfot, többet nem. De fenntartom a jogot, hogy lusta is vagyok többet tanulni.
[ Szerkesztve ]
"Debugging is like being the detective in a crime movie where you're also the murderer."
-
zsolti_20
senior tag
válasz samujózsi #13570 üzenetére
Ezen az oldalon van pár kisebb példakód, de nem akarnak működni valamiért.
[link]
Hihetetlen, mindig ez történik. Napokig próbálkozok, aztán beírok ide majd rá pár perce sikerül megoldani.VAR1 = 2
VAR2 = 3
i = [ expr $VAR1 + $VAR2 ]
De ha valaki ért ezen a nyelven lenne még pár kérdésem.[ Szerkesztve ]
-
instantwater
addikt
válasz samujózsi #13552 üzenetére
Melyik matektétel ismeretének hiánya miatt nem lettél hobbiprogramozó?
Nekem hobbiprogramozó=php+mysql nem 3D engine fejlesztő. Az matek nélkül tényleg nem megy.Ezt nem állítottam én sem, hogy a kutyának sem kell a diploma.
Azt írtam, hogy kezdőként jó belépő a munka világába, de nem attól lesz jó programozó valaki, hogy papírja van. -
instantwater
addikt
-
disy68
aktív tag
válasz samujózsi #13661 üzenetére
"Függvény paramétereit más nyelveken sem szokás módosítani."
Mutator-nak hívják az olyat és többszálú programoknál okozhat problémákat, ha az átadott paraméter ezt nem tudja kezelni (pl. Java alatt az Atomic* osztályok vagy Concurrent* collection-ök). Nem mondanám, hogy minden esetben kerülendő a használatuk.“Yeah, well, you know, that’s just, like, your opinion, man.” — The Dude
-
dqdb
nagyúr
válasz samujózsi #13666 üzenetére
Szerintem nem túl szerencsés dolog interaktivitást tenni egy makefile-ba.
Jobb megírni úgy az alap scriptet, hogy ellenőrizze a feltételeket, és elhasaljon, ha felülírna valamit, amit nem kellene. Ezután a felülírós változat lehetne egy másik build target (például make build_always), vagy az alap scriptben ellenőriznéd egy make-nek átadott paraméter meglétét, és ennek hiányában elhasalna, meglétekor felülírna (például make build OVERWRITE=1).
Vagy ha ragaszkodsz a kérdéshez, akkor valahogyan így.
[ Szerkesztve ]
tAm6DAHNIbRMzSEARWxtZW50ZW0gdmFka5RydIJ6bmkuDQoNClOBc4Ek
-
dabadab
titán
válasz samujózsi #13691 üzenetére
A Jira kb. a világ legnépszerűbb ticketing rendszere.
A konténertechnológia támogatása viszont azt is jelenti, hogy vannak image-ek hozzá. Az egyes technológiák elterjedtségét azért jól mutatja, hogy mennyi image készül hozzájuk és az azért elég tisztán látszik, hogy kb. bármiből keresel konténer image-et, akkor abból vagy nem találsz semmit vagy csak dockert találsz.DRM is theft
-
Tigerclaw
nagyúr
válasz samujózsi #13747 üzenetére
Nem az én appom áll le szabálytalanul, mert az csak ezután indul el. Ahogy látom nem is mindig csinálja, szóval meg se tudom fogni hogy mi az oka. A neten persze nincs semmi info erről. Mondjuk látható hatása nincs a debuggolt programra.
Az a baj a világgal, hogy a hülyék mindenben holtbiztosak, az okosak meg tele vannak kételyekkel.
-
opr
veterán
válasz samujózsi #13753 üzenetére
De, a saját programjára írja, mindig indítás előtt, ha jól értem.
A hozzászólásod felett valahogy elsiklottam."Programozó vagyok. Ez azt jelenti, hogy amit leírok, megtörténik." :D “The only valid measurement of code quality is What-The-F**ks/Minute.” - Robert Martin
-
samujózsi
tag
válasz samujózsi #13770 üzenetére
Hát a globálisan beállított user paraméterekkel kapcsolatban továbbra is kicsit bizonytalan vagyok, de úgy fest, ha a
git config user.name 'samujozsi'
és agit config user.email 'samujozsi@mailszolgaltato.com'
parancsokkal beállítom, akkor ugyan agit config -l
listázza a globális beállítást is, de máshol nem marad nyoma csak a lokálisan beállítottnak.ssh kérdésre meg... A git újabb(?) verziói ismerik a core.sshCommand paramétert, így egy
git config core.sshCommand 'ssh -i ~/.ssh/id_rsa_2nd_key
paranccsal meg lehet adni neki, hogy másik kulcsot használjon.Hátha valakit érdekel rajtam kívül is.
Primadonnát felveszünk! https://youtu.be/9lETrcMJZJM
-
disy68
aktív tag
válasz samujózsi #13775 üzenetére
Lehet olyat is a global config-ban (vagy bármelyik git config fájlban), hogy feltétel szerint alkalmazol beállításokat. Nem tudom, hogy a git repo mappa útvanalán kívül van-e más, amit támogat, nekem az elég volt eddig.
Pölö:
- személyes email alapból
- melós email minden repónál, ami a c:/path/to/work mappában találhatóa fő git config (~/.gitconfig)
[user]
email = personal@email.com
name = Your Name
[includeIf "gitdir:c:/path/to/work"
path = .gitconfig_work
a melós config (~/.gitconfig_work)
[user]
email = work@email.com
Ezt persze lehet bármelyik beállításra is használni, nekem bejött.
[ Szerkesztve ]
“Yeah, well, you know, that’s just, like, your opinion, man.” — The Dude
-
instantwater
addikt
Új hozzászólás Aktív témák
● olvasd el a téma összefoglalót!